What is 12/48 Divided By 4/8

Answer: 1248÷48\frac{12}{48}\div\frac{4}{8} = 12\frac{1}{2}

Solving 1248÷48\frac{12}{48}\div\frac{4}{8}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

1248÷48=1248×84\frac{12}{48} \div \frac{4}{8} = \frac{12}{48} \times \frac{8}{4}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 12×8=9612 \times 8 = 96
  • Multiply the Denominators: 48×4=19248 \times 4 = 192
  • Form the New Fraction: 1248×48=96192\frac{12}{48} \times \frac{4}{8} = \frac{96}{192}

Let's Simplify 96192\frac{96}{192}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 9696 and 192192. The GCD of 9696 and 192192 is 9696.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:96÷96192÷96=12\frac{96 \div 96}{192 \div 96} = \frac{1}{2}

Answer 1248÷48=12\frac{12}{48}\div\frac{4}{8} = \frac{1}{2}
